Параметры командной строки

Материал из Wiki.qip.ru

Перейти к: навигация, поиск

QIP можно запускать с определенными параметрами, используя командную строку или параметры запуска в свойствах ярлыка программы. Пример: infium.exe /autorus /histupdate

Данные параметры вынесены отдельно и отсутствуют в настройках по разным причинам. Одни параметры не нуждаются в том, чтобы были они в настройках. Другие предотвращают применение некоторых настроек. Третьи необходимы только при запуске QIP.

Содержание

Описание параметров командной строки

QIP 2012

  • поддерживаются все параметры, которые поддерживал QIP Infium, за исключением /smiles n (утратил силу, т.к. теперь количество смайлов неограничено)
  • /importsettings "C:\QIP Corporate Settings\settings.json" — позволяет загрузить QIP с заданными заранее настройками из файла в формате .json. См. Экспорт настроек
  • /dumphttp — включает логи http-запросов и ответов в протоколах Twitter, Facebook и ВКонтакте
  • Для разработчиков плагинов. Начиная с билда 8800 для удобства отладки поддерживается ключ /debug, при котором: 
    - при запуске плагин не выгружается после получения версии
    - более удобное поведение ядра при ошибке плагина
  • /nolookproxy — предотвращает попытки нахождения работающего прокси-сервера или прямого соединения в случае, если указанный в настройках прокси не работает (не подключён к интернету)

QIP Infium / QIP 2010

  • /showdashes — отображает все номерные учётные записи (например, UINICQ протокола) с дефисами.
  • /oldhints — отображает старую расширенную подсказку над Метаконтактами при наведении мышкой на них. Если в Метаконтакте менее трёх Субконтактов, то отображается в любом случае расширенная подсказка.
  • /oldhist — при запуске c данным ключом, история вашей переписки будет отображаться по-старому, как в более ранних версиях QIP.
  • /histupdate — при запуске c данным ключом, в историю вашей переписки будет сохраняться информация о доставке отправленных сообщений.
  • /autorus — изменяет раскладку клавиатуры при конвертации текста по нажатию «Ctrl+R». Примеры:
  • Конвертация текста с русcкой раскладки на английскую: ЙШЗ → QIP.
  • Конвертация текста с английской раскладки на русскую: rdbg → квип.
  • /noxstmsg — отключает показ x-статусов (xTraz) в окне сообщений.
  • /smiles n — при запуске QIP c данным ключом, в одной вкладке или в одном окне будет отображаться заданное количество (число n) смайлов. Максимально заданное число смайлов может быть 65535. По умолчанию в QIP отображается 40 смайлов.
  • /nosrv — данный ключ предотвращает загрузку и запись данных с сервера QIP. Все данные профиля считываются и сохраняются исключительно на компьютере пользователя. Данные параметр полезен, в случае, если нет доступа к серверам QIP.
  • /profshow — данный ключ принудительно открывает окно выбора профиля. Данный ключ полезен, если было поставлена в настройках «Не показывать окно выбора профиля при запуске», а вам понадобилось запустить иной профиль.
  • /forcelog — принудительно включает ведение лога в Jabber протоколах и ядре. Лог программы сохраняется в файл debug.log в папке профиля\Logs. Логи протоколов хранятся в подпапке Logs в вашем профиле.
  • /isolated — запускает QIP в изолированном режиме, в котором нет доступа к сервисам QIP.
  • /acc и /pass - позволяют указать логин и пароль профиля, с которым хотите запустить QIP. Например, /acc MY_LOGIN /pass MY_PASS.
  • /trylogin — заставляет сразу войти в указанный профиль (профиль должен быть указан). Например, /trylogin /acc MY_LOGIN.
  • /savepass — сохраняет указанный пароль.
  • /noseven — отключает фичи таскбара в Windows 7.
  • /oldsearch — возвращает старый поиск контактов в отдельном окне.

QIP 2005

  • /oldgif — данный ключ служит для того, чтобы использовать старый, более ресурсоемкий метод отображения анимированных смайлов, на случай, если с новым методом будут проблемы.
  • /urldef — заставляет QIP 2005 открывать ссылки в текущем окне браузера.
  • /largefont — увеличивает размера шрифта списка контактов.
  • /sndold — включает старый метод проигрывания звуков событий (в новом методе используется DirectX, что позволяет регулировать громкость звуков в программе независимо от настроек уровня громкости в самой системе).
  • /autorus — идентичен ключу /autorus в QIP Infium.
  • /mobile — служит для отображения значка qip в официальных клиентах. Рекомендуется только для опытных пользователей, т.к. при этом проблематично получать статусы неавторизованных контактов.
  • /ifa — с этим параметром идёт подключение со статусом «Невидим для всех».
  • /uns — этот параметр нужно использовать в случае невидимого номера, чтобы заблокировать любое случайное обновление деталей учетной записи (невидимый номер - номер без данных, который найти через поиск невозможно).
  • /nologin — блокирует автоподключение при старте QIP 2005.
  • /secure — использует безопасное подключение. Параметр не обязательный, если было указано до этого.
  • /save — идентичен ключу /savepass в QIP Infium.
  • /login и /pass — позволяют указать вашу учетную запись (UIN, SN, E-mail), с которой хотите запустить QIP 2005, и её пароль. Например, /login MY_UIN /pass MY_PASS.
  • /unioff — позволяет отправлять сообщения оффлайн контакту в кодировке Unicode.
  • /noalt — параметр введён для тех, у кого западают клавиши «Alt» — для отключения комбинаций «Alt+D» и «Alt+S».
  • /cryptpass — шифрует вводимый пароль новым методом с помощью md5 хеша. Рекомендуется для опытных пользователей.
Внимание! Прежде, чем начинать эксперименты с этим параметром, на всякий случай удостоверьтесь, что вы помните пароль от своей учетной записи. Также ваш пароль не должен быть длиннее 8 символов.
  • /clipics — включает отображение значков клиентов. Рекомендуется для опытных пользователей.
Внимание! Работает только с установленным плагином clients.dll, подробнее в статье Иконки клиентов.

Запуск QIP c параметрами командной строки

Запуск с помощью командной строки

Выполнить.jpg
Для запуска QIP из командной строки необходимо вызвать окно «Выполнить» или окно консоли, прописать полный путь к infium.exe или qip.exe (желательно в кавычках), а после через пробел указать необходимые параметры для запуска. После нажатия на Enter (или кнопки «ОК» для окна «Выполнить») запустится QIP с указанными параметрами.

Создание ярлыков QIP с параметрами командной строки

Ярлык.jpg
Если ярлык ещё не создан был, необходимо его создать: осуществляем правый клик мышью по infium.exe или qip.exe, в меню выбираем «Создать ярлык». После создания ярлыка, следует перейти в его свойства: осуществляем правый клик мышью по ярлыку, в меню выбираем «Свойства». В новом открывшимся окне переходим во вкладку «Ярлык» и в поле объект дописываем необходимые параметры командной строки. После нажатия «ОК» или «Применить» наш ярлык готов для запуска QIP Infium.

Run Modifiers

QIP Infium и QIP 2010

Run Modifiers.png
В QIP 2010 и QIP Infium (начиная с обновления от 2 апреля 2010 года) возможен запуск с выбором параметра через графическую оболочку. Для этого необходимо запустить QIP и в окне выбора профиля кликнуть по иконке QIP в заголовке, а затем выбрать пункт Run Modifiers, отметив галочками необходимые параметры.
  • Patch StartMenu shortcut - прописать параметры в ярлык в меню пуск
  • Patch QuickLaunch shortcut - прописать параметры в ярлык быстрого запуска
  • Patch Desktop shortcut - прописать параметры в ярлык на рабочем столе


QIP 2012

Параметры запуска QIP 2012.png
В QIP 2012 интерфейс запуска с различными параметрами упрощён ещё больше.Теперь для использования параметров запуска достаточно использовать меню кнопки "Войти.
  • Для того, чтобы функция "Параметры запуска стала доступной, нужно заполнить поля Логин и Пароль и нажать на треугольничек рядом с кнопкой "Войти".


См. также

QIP Starter — автоматический запуск QIP Infium и автоматическое создание ярлыков с указанными параметрами командной строки.

Тихая установка — ключи командной строки для инсталлятора QIP.

Личные инструменты